Inelastic photoproduction of spin-one W+ bosons in a quark--parton model
Creators
Description
We apply the quark-parton model to the inelastic photoproduction of single ${W}^{+}$ bosons, with any number of hadrons present in the final state. We compute the total cross section and the energy and angular distributions of the bosons. We find the energy distribution to be peaked near the high-energy region, and a very sharp forward peak in the angular distribution. Experimental difficulties will make it hard to treat this process as a test of the model which, however, can be used to obtain an estimate of the various cross sections.
